Heads up on Squatternet, the typo-squatting package scanner we license from Birchfall Labs. It runs nightly against our internal registry and files tickets automatically. If you're on call and it pages, it's almost always a low-confidence match — check the similarity score before escalating. Scores above 0.9 with active downloads are the real deal; quarantine first, ask later. Their support SLA is four business hours, which is fine for everything except registry outages. For anything urgent with the scanner itself, email their support desk.

alerts address for tahaf-hawep: frawyn@tolvaqlabs.corp

Issue: Harlowe rules engine returns zero shipping fees after a rules deploy.

This usually means the rule bundle failed compilation and the engine fell back to an empty set. Check the Harlowe deploy log for a "bundle rejected" entry, then re-run the validator against the offending rule file. If validation passes locally but staging still returns zero, flush the rule cache via the admin endpoint and redeploy. The cache-flush call requires authentication; use the bearer token below.

login token, yajeg-fawif: eyJhbGciOiJIUzI1NiIsInR5cCI6IkpXVCJ9.eyJzdWIiOiIEdPQYnZXaZIn0.HSRTnYZBx0Qc

Hi team — the Brambleshear stale-branch cleanup bot is now live on all repos as of last night's cut-over. Old cron scripts are retired. It archived 412 branches in the first pass with zero complaints so far. For reference, the bot now runs with the following configuration.

deployment values, bahop-tahog:
[kasvan]
port = 11211
team = kasdor
host = kasvan.orvexforge.example
region = lower-3
access_code = ac_76e68d
timeout_ms = 2000